    6. @angelcake momo26 bodies wear yosd clothes. Momo29 can also wear yosd, but everything will be shorter on them.
       
    7. Thank you @Shirelae . I know 29cm are taller, what I would like to know if there are any brands that might fit them better than others. I don't know if the tees will also be shorter on them, or just the skirts and pants.
       
    8. @angelcake There actually is a bit of activity still here on this thread! but of course when the company disappears there isn't much to get excited about release wise, you know?

      I found that most yosd clothes fit the 29cm body, but It's just like shiralae said, they're just a bit shorter. Just find clothing within the 25cm-35cm range and you should be ok. I don't know any specific brands though-sorry! But my 29cm lucy is wearing 25cm clothes!

      The measurements for this body is still here. So if the clothing's measurements are publicly listed you can compare them to the momo 29cm body!
       
    9. I believe the 29 cm torso is longer than the 26 cm but I can't find a comparison. I have both sizes so I will try to get them out and compare them in the morning.
       
    10. Hi Angelcake. Congrats on your Lucy! As Nancy_schroeder mentioned, the Momo29 does in fact have a longer torso, so tops will come up shorter on that body than on the Momo26. Which body is your NS Lucy coming on? As far as brands, I have lots of volks yo-sd outfits and they fit Momo26 perfectly as do the volks yo-sd shoes. With the Momo29, it's a bit trickier. The clothing I have for my Momo29 are clothes I have made specifically for her. As a rule of thumb, I would look for longer tops with short sleeves or 3/4 sleeves, cropped pants or leggings, shorts and skirts so she doesn't look like she is wearing her little sister's clothes. ^___~ I am sure others here have loads of great clothing suggestions for your girl.
